Customer records in the HeyZack Partner Portal
Learn what customer records contain, how to browse and filter your customer list, and how to navigate from records to full installation history.
Customer records are the permanent home for everything you know about each person you serve. Every customer tied to your partner account lives on the Customers page, where you can search across your entire database, filter by status, and open any record to see full contact details alongside that customer's complete installation history.
What a customer record contains
Each customer record stores the following information:
| Field | Description |
|---|---|
| Name | The customer's full name |
| Primary email address | |
| Phone | Contact phone number |
| Address | Service address for installations |
| Status | Whether the customer is active or inactive |
| Installations | All installation jobs linked to this customer |

Browsing your customers
The Customers page opens in list view by default. Each row shows the customer's name, email, phone, and address at a glance. A badge on each row indicates how many installations are associated with that customer.
The portal also supports a grid (card) view that organizes customers into columns by status, making it easy to see how your customer base breaks down at a glance.
Customer statuses
Every customer record has one of two statuses:
Active
The customer has an ongoing relationship with your business — for example, a scheduled or in-progress installation, or a recently completed job.
Inactive
The customer's engagement has ended or been paused. Inactive records remain fully searchable and can be reactivated at any time.
Searching and filtering
Use the search bar at the top of the Customers page to find any customer by name, email, or phone number. Results update as you type, so you can locate a record without knowing the exact spelling.
When you are in list view, you can also apply a status filter to narrow the list to active or inactive customers only. Combine search and filter together to zero in on a specific subset of your customer base.
Tip
Pagination keeps the list fast — 10 customers appear per page. Use the page controls at the bottom of the list to move through larger datasets.
